## Deployment Notes: Clock Skew

The Pellbright build farm has historically suffered clock skew between agents, which broke artifact timestamp comparisons and caused spurious cache invalidations during deploys. All agents now sync against the internal Hartsole time service at boot and every ten minutes thereafter. Deploys abort if measured skew exceeds two seconds. Maintainers should not disable this check. The skew guard on each agent reads the following configuration values.

service settings:
[ralmir]
host = ralmir.nelvrosys.internal
user = ralmir_svc
database = ralmir_prod

The baseline file, lint-baseline.toml, records known findings so the scanner only fails builds on new issues. Never delete entries to make a build pass — each removal must correspond to an actual fix, verified by re-running the scanner locally. When onboarding a new module, generate its baseline on a clean checkout, commit it in the same change, and note the finding counts in the description. The full regeneration procedure, suppression policy, and review checklist are maintained on the internal page.

dashboard of bagep-taguf = https://vault.nelvrodata.internal/ticket

## Clock Skew on Quarryline Build Agents

Plugin authors, heads up: Quarryline agents occasionally drift a few seconds apart, and anything in your plugin that compares timestamps across agents will get weird. Symptoms include artifacts that appear "from the future" and cache entries expiring early. Don't work around this with sleeps — use the coordinator's logical clock API instead. If you suspect skew, check the agent health page before filing anything. The skew tolerance and sync cadence the fleet currently runs with are shown below.

service settings:
FENMIR_LOG_LEVEL=warn
FENMIR_METRICS_HOST=metrics.fenmir.tolvaqsys.internal
FENMIR_POOL_SIZE=8